You can set `exit_type` to success then inspect `outputs.status` to see if the action passed or failed. This is useful when you want to perform additional actions if a label is not present, but not fail the entire build.

If the action passed, `outputs.status` will be `success`. If it failed, `outputs.status` will be `failure`.

Here is a complete workflow example for this use case:

```yaml
name: Pull Request Labels
on:
pull_request:
types: [opened, labeled, unlabeled, synchronize]
jobs:
label:
runs-on: ubuntu-latest
outputs:
status: ${{ steps.check-labels.outputs.status }}
steps:
- id: check-labels
uses: mheap/github-action-required-labels@v2
with:
mode: exactly
count: 1
labels: "semver:patch, semver:minor, semver:major"
exit_type: success
do-other:
runs-on: ubuntu-latest
needs: label
steps:
- run: echo SUCCESS
if: needs.label.outputs.status == 'success'
- run: echo FAILURE && exit 1
if: needs.label.outputs.status == 'failure'
```
